My 1993 240 has 175,000+ miles on it. During the past week I replaced the rear main seal. I reinstalled the automatic transmission this weekend.
The tranny mount was in pieces so I ordered a new one from IPD earlier in the week. It arrived yesterday just in time to be installed.
The problem is that I had to use a pry bar on the tail shaft of the tranny to get the tranny crossmember to align with the holes in the side rails. I finally got the bolts in but the attached photo shows the rubber mount in its present condition. I am sure this new mount will fail like the old one if I don't do something prior to hitting the road.
Does anyone have an idea how I can relieve the tension on the mount so that it will sit correctly?
UPDATE: I figured it out. I guess I was paranoid thinking that somehow there was a huge problem. Upon further inspection, I had installed it in a twist. I loosened it and let it relax then retightend and it was fine. Sorry about that.
